Young readers can explore the prehistoric world with this fact-packed, hardback encyclopedia of dinosaurs, brought to life by photo-realistic, full-colour illustrations.
From Triceratops to T. rex, this compendium of knowledge delves into the world of dinosaurs, pterosaurs and swimming reptiles. It includes 85 double-page profiles of these magnificent creatures, with key stats and fun facts of what makes each of them unique. Each dinosaur name is accompanied by a phonetic pronunciation to help readers to say them correctly out loud. This book will teach children a wealth of information about habitats, evolution and ecosystems - as well as igniting a passion for the prehistoric world!
